The Morning at the Castle
Laura spent the morning in the Willow Lodge suite with her bridesmaids and mum. Annie photographed them as they got ready and the energy in the room was pure fun. Hair and makeup were in full flow, everyone chatting and laughing, the perfect calm before the big moment.
Meanwhile, I was over with the boys in one of the lodge rooms. The atmosphere was just as easy going. Will and his groomsmen shared a few quiet pints, helping each other with ties and cufflinks before heading over to the castle.

The Outdoor Ceremony
The ceremony took place outside under the most perfect blue sky. Ailis, one of Laura’s bridesmaids and a close friend, officiated the ceremony which made it feel deeply personal. Just before Laura walked up the aisle, the Kilkea team fluffed out her dress in the sunlight and it made for one of my favourite photographs of the day.
At the top of the aisle there was a beautiful emotional moment as her dad passed her hand to Will. You could see how much it meant to both of them. It was genuine, unposed and full of heart: exactly the kind of storytelling I love.

Drinks on the Lawn
After the ceremony everyone spilled out onto the lawns with Aperol spritzes in hand. The sunshine, music and chatter gave it a real festival vibe. It’s always nice shooting weddings where we recognise familiar faces too — a few of our past couples were there so it felt like a reunion of sorts.
Kilkea Castle is perfect for days like this. The grounds, the light, the space for guests to relax — everything flows easily which makes it a dream to photograph.

Dinner, Speeches and Dancing
The celebrations carried on through dinner with a great mix of emotional and funny speeches before the room erupted once again thanks to the Celtic Fusion Irish dancers. They pulled in the bridal party and even the couple themselves which brought the house down.
By the time Spring Break came on to play, the crowd was already primed and the dance floor never stopped.
